Android

индекс
179,33

Обзор просмотрщиков офисных файлов (doc и docx) для Android

Перезалил картинки на свой сервер, должно всё быть нормально


Введение


В iPad Apple встроила механизм просмотра и редактирования офисных документов от Microsoft. Не знаю, насколько удобно работать с большими документами на планшете, но вот просматривать документы действительно нужно, ведь не всегда по почте приходит более удобный для этого pdf. С выходом многочисленного выводка таблеток по Android мне стало интересно как обстоит дело у них с просмотром документов. Я создал несколько файлов в Microsoft Office 2007 (под Vista) и сохранил их в doc и docx. Потом создал виртуальное устройство Android (к сожалению у меня нет живой таблетки пока) с экраном 1024x600 как на Samsung Galaxy Tab. На эмулятор были установлены следующие приложения:
  1. OfficeSuite
  2. Documents2Go
  3. OffiViewer
  4. ThinkFree Mobile
  5. Gdocs

Под катом много картинок в png шириной 1024 точки, около 2 мегабайт трафика. Хабр несколько уменьшет картинки, поэтому текст кажется смазанным, то я ничего не могу поделать.

Постановка задачи


Были создан документ, содержащий текст набранный шрифтом разного кегля, цвета и гарнитуры, в текст была вставлена картинка с обтеканием, математическая формула Microsoft Equation, и таблица. Собственно сам MSO отображает этот файл так (reference rending):


Сам файл можно тоже выкладываю (docx и doc).

Android эмулировался стандартным эмулятором из SDK 2.2:


Тестирование



OfficeSuite


Данный пакет идёт с устройствами HTC. Пока HTC не выпускает планшеты, поэтому чудес адаптации под них ждать не стоит. APK был безжалостно выдран из моего hero и установлен на эмулятор. Сразу же хочется отметить, что интерфейс прекрасно вписался в большое разрешение. Хотя этот плюс относится скорее к платформе Android, нежели к производителям софта.

Сначала пробуем docx:

Результат вообще говоря не особо.
1. Картинка съехала
2. Формула отображается как чёрт знает что, но с трудом что-то понять можно.
3. Текст жутко мелкий (сказывается неадаптированность под большой экран)
4. Стили 2007ого ворда не отображаются.

Из плюсов:
1. Форматирование более-менее осталось, таблица на месте, в принципе читаемо.

Doc выглядит также, так что не будем здесь его приводить.

Documents2Go


Винрарный софт, знакомый любителям мобильных компьютеров ещё по Palm и WM2000. Некогда имел настольную часть, конвертировавшую офисные файлы в свой специальный формат и отображавший уже подготовленные файлы на HPC. Теперь от конвертора отказались, всё происходит прямо на устройстве. К слову программа позволяет просматривать файлы бесплатно, а чтобы редактировать нужно купить ключ за $15.



На мой взгляд выглядит приятно, лучше чем в QuickOffice, цвета заголовков на месте. Однако опять же, картинка съехала, формула кривая, но что-то понять можно.

doc почти ничем не отличается.

Offiviewer


В отличие от остальных не предоставляет возможности редактирования (название намекает) ни за какие деньги. Работает по принципу старых Documents2Go, отправляет файлы себе на сервер, что-то там делает — показывает результат.
docx:

Форматирование сохранено более-менее, вместо формулы какая-то вилка. Интересно что за софт используют для перегонки документов. Сглаживание шрифтов ужасающее, читать это тяжело.
doc:


Ну что же, результат достойный. Он был бы практически идеальный, если бы не кривые шрифты.
К недостаткам следует отнести невозможность работы программы без быстрого интернета. Хотя, с другой стороны, откуда взялся файл, если нет интернета? Так что это не особо критично. Также следует отметить, что программа не подгоняет размер документа под размер устройства, поэтому читать документы на телефонах будет нереально.

ThinkFree Mobile


Данная программа устанавливается как раз на Samsung Galaxy Tab, к тому же доступна в маркете. Одинаковые ли это версии — мне не известно, так что будем довольствоваться версией с маркета. Программа обладает жуткой жадностью, а именно не хочет даже показывать файлы без покупки ключа. Ключ стоит $10 на все виды документов (doc, xls, ppt, pdf) либо $6 на каждый. Благодаря тому, что в маркете можно в течении суток вернуть программу и получит назад свои кровные я смог протестировать её. Я считаю это огромным преимуществом маркета, ненужно покупать кота в мешкею. AFAIK такого нет нигде.
docx:
ThinkFree Mobile<
Картинка съехала, формулы нет вообще, форматирование более-менее сохранено. Таблица нормально. С текстом ознакомится можно.
doc — тоже самое.
Уж не знаю, допилит ли что-то Samsung в этом софте, но так нельзя. Ещё и деньги требует почти не за что. Так что программу придётся вернуть — кушайте сами.

Gdocs


Бесплатная программа, позиционируется как андроид-клиент для Google Docs. на самом деле я питал особые надежды на эту программу, так как сервис от гугла ренедрит мои тестовые файлы практически идеально (за исключением формул).

Смотрим:
ThinkFree Mobile<
EPIC FAIL. К сожалению программа показывает только текст, да ещё и с какими-то полосами. Так что отметается разу.

Другой мир



Обзор был бы не полон, если бы не было проведено сравнение с другими платформами. Собственно конкурентов всегда двое (на платформе ARM) это iOS и GNU/Linux. Просмотрщик на iPad встроен в систему (гугл о чем ты думал, а?) и позволяет смотреть документы из любой программы, что безусловно правильно и удобно. Вот так выглядят файлы из dropbox (спасибо payalnik):

Рендеринг идеален. (Как размернуть его в альбом что-то не очень понятно)

Потом я запустил свой OpenOffice и сжал его до размеров окна планшета:

Тоже всё очень и очень хорошо. Плюс, естественно, всё можно редактировать, и проверка орфографии ругается на квази-латынь. (Панельки, естественно можно убрать по вкусу, адаптация под планшеты нужна.)

Вердикт


Пока под платформу Android нет средств нормального просмотра файлов пакета MS Office, о редактировании речь вообще не идёт. Однако есть 3 коммерческие программы, одна из которых с очень хорошей историей, так же есть бесплатный просмотрщик, который почти-почти готов. Справедливости ради надо заметить, что под WM за всю её долгую жизнь адекватного офиса так и не появилось.

Так что если бы мне нужен был планшет для редактирования офисных документов, то я выбрал бы или iPad или какой-то девайс с созможностью установки полноценного GNU/Linux. В плане последнего перспективно выглядит MeeGo, однако появление хоть каких-то планшетных устройств пока не видно и на горизонте.
+35
7 сентября 2010, 11:45
22

комментарии (40)

0
olegi #
Ради полноты обзора давайте протестируем ещё Excel и PowerPoint.

Я сам юзаю Quickoffice на iPhone — минусов пока два: 1) падает на больших Excel — 2 метра и больше, 2) не умеет читать запароленные файлы

А что касается WinMo, я не знаю, что в вашем понимании «адекватный офис» :), но для меня Word от туда был хорошим помощником — редактировал в 2007 в метро тех.задание в .doc, при этом форматирование не терялось
+1
olegi #
дополнение.

В iPad Apple встроила механизм просмотра и редактирования офисных документов от Microsoft.

там только просмотр встроен, чтобы редактировать надо купить Pages за $10.

К недостаткам следует отнести невозможность работы программы без быстрого интернета. Хотя, с другой стороны, откуда взялся файл, если нет интернета?

У меня use-case такой: куча интересных статей из RSS, нет времени все прочитать в обычный день. Перед какой нить долгой дорогой беру их и copy-paste в word-овские файлы, чтобы картинки были и форматирование сохранить, и во время путешествия их читаю. Файлы заливаю в dropbox. Можно заморочиться в с виртуальным pdf-принтером, но пока лень :) да и word-редактирование позволяет отсекать нужное или назначить своё форматирование.
0
ivlis #
У вас use-case плохой. ;) пользуйтесь evernote, например.
0
olegi #
у меня evernote ассоциируется с небольшими заметками и распознаванием текста с фотографий нежели с полноценными документами, возможно в нём и есть нужная мне функциональность, но я о ней не слышал
0
ivlis #
Собственно кто мешает кидать туда большие документы? Правда офлайна под андроид как не было так и нет. Так что, видимо, единственно разумным будет конвертировать в fb2 и читать fbreader'ом.
–1
thevery #
>да и word-редактирование позволяет отсекать нужное или назначить своё форматирование.

я спасаюсь reader mode в новом safari, а в pdf мак и так умеет искаропки сохранять
0
ilyuxa #
Пользуюсь Documents2Go для просмотра. Но, так как просматриваю исключительно текстовые файлы без картинок и особого форматирования, мне вполне хватает.
0
almazmusic #
Docs2Go хватает пока что «за глаза». За открытие остальных отдельное спасибо :)
–1
xqz_me #
А что ж вы вот это не попробовали: www.quickoffice.com/quickoffice_connect_suite_android/ Давно уже не пользовался, но, насколько помню, результат был вполне приличный.
0
ivlis #
Первый это и есть quickoffice. Только от HTC.
0
thevery #
насколько я знаю, в HTC стоит куда более старая версию по сравнению с версией из маркета
0
ivlis #
В следующей части — обновлю из маркета.
0
xlorki #
последняя версия (3.2.37) показывает с теми же ошибками (проверено на desire)

в .doc обе версии почему-то отказываются видеть картинку-формулу
0
aerosmith #
А я думал это у нас на Nokia N900 проблемы с офисными файлами. Оказалось, что и на андроиде тоже не все сладко.

Для сравнения приведу ситуацию при открытии такого же документа как в статье в разных программах на N900:

AbiWord(read,write): Цвета заголовков сменились, картинка разъехалась, формулы нет, прокрутка глючит.
FreeOffice(read, немного write) — Идеально. Но файлы большого обьема он довольно долго открывает.
OpenOffice(read,write) — Идеально. Но он открывается довольно долго и панель инструментов занимает значительную часть экрана.
Documents2Go(only read) — Идеально
0
ivlis #
А можно вас попросить прислать скриншоты? Я бы их в статью повесил бы.
0
shimdim #
я хоть и всячески поддерживаю iOS, но справедливости ради, замечу, что dropbox формулу перегоняет в картинку
0
shimdim #
ой =( наверное перепутал с Evernote
+1
alexfg #
С офисными делами у Андроида вообще всё непонятно. С одной стороны Гугл мог бы сказать, что у нас мол есть Google Docs, а на MS Office нам вообще накласть. Так ведь и для G.Docs нормального приложения то нет. И в мобильном броузере не поработаешь. Посмотреть только можно.

Что Google собирается противопоставить iWorks совершенно не понятно.

Можно сделать только два предположения:
1. Нечто появится в составе Андроид 3.0, который будет осенью.
2. Google ориентируется для планшетов на Chrome OS
0
olegi #
будет номер, если MS сделает touch.office.live.com который будет отлично работать на смартфонах и ARM таблетках.
+2
ivlis #
Да пусть сделают, бы даже заплатил бы за него. Только com.ms.office.live :)
0
alexfg #
А зачем? В Windows Phone 7 вроде есть Mobile Office. Это их чуть ли не главный козырь.
+1
ivlis #
Посмотрим какой он ещё будет.
0
alexfg #
Я думаю она будет пользоваться определенным успехом, хотя бы в силу своей внешней необычности. Определенный стиль в ней есть.
0
ivlis #
Я именно про офис. Хотя о какой работе с документами можно говорить без копипаста. Да и вроде как wp7 ориентируется на развлечения больше.
0
alexfg #
Точно. Я забыл про copy/paste. Блин, засада )
0
ivlis #
Там внизу говорят, что их мобильный live очень даже не плох.
0
olegi #
дык он только readonly :) ничем не лучше андройдовских :)
0
ivlis #
Блин, ну это фейл вообще.
0
olegi #
ну я как понимаю и Offiviewer не умеет редактировать
0
ivlis #
Но кроме него есть ещё 3 других, которые худо-бедно умеют.
0
alexfg #
Я вот сюда fotki.yandex.ru/users/alexfg/album/100696/
напихал скриншотов как выглядит Google Docs в мобильном броузере. Смотреть можно, редактировать нет.
0
ivlis #
Ну вполне тоже. В следующий обзор включу online сервисы.
0
alexfg #
Я вот сюда fotki.yandex.ru/users/alexfg/album/100696/
напихал скриншотов как выглядит Google Docs в мобильном броузере. Смотреть можно, редактировать нет.
+1
olegi #
прошивку обновят и появится, они даже об этом как-то говорили. отсутствие копи/паста не очень гигантское зло по сравнению с отсутствием возможности вообще редактирования офисных файлов.
0
ivlis #
В айфоне тоже копипаст не сразу появился. Вообще редактировать я даже не знаю где нельзя.
+3
olegi #
Прогнал doc4.docx через office.live.com, для тех кто не в курсе, это ответ Microsoft на Google Docs, т.е. web-офис, с интерфейсом взрослого офиса, но с базовыми функциями.

Тестировал на iPhone 2G, т.к. браузер практически как на Android-е, то думаю на реальных зелено-роботовых трубках картина не будет сильно отличаться.

Заходя с мобильника, live.com сразу же предлагает мобильный интерфейс


Как видим, файл отображается как оригинал


Даже не верится — и картинка, и формула, и таблица. Светлозеленым обозначил, что можно переключится в какой-то текстовый режим


А всё из-за того, что на самом деле это рендер с сервера, и копипаст не работает


А вот что будет, если переключится в текстовый режим. Остался только текст да таблица, но зато есть нативный копипаст.


Потом решил попробывать загрузить файл в заменитель офиса на iphone, а именно в Quickoffice 1.5.3



Видим, что форматирование отчасти сохранилось, и потералась формула. Зато есть копи-паст.
Дома обновлю офис до какой нить свежей (3.3.0) версии, может быть она умеет читать формулы
0
ivlis #
Классно! Респект MS-ам, Google так и не может допилить свой офис, чтобы работал с мобильниками. Вечером попробую через live.com посмотреть.
0
olegi #
надо теперь сделать reference Excel-я и PowerPoint и сделаем супер статью :)
0
ivlis #
Вечерком сегодня или завтра выложу. Работы много :(
0
Schum #
Интересно. На отдельный пост тянет.

Только зарегистрированные пользователи могут оставлять комментарии. Войдите, пожалуйста.